DISTINGUISHING FEATURES OF THE CLASS: The work involves the
performance of a wide variety of duties related to substance abuse
prevention and treatment provided to students in a school district.
Primary emphasis is on providing counseling and guidance to
students and their families. Other duties include the dissemination
of information on programs and services provided by the agency,
follow-up on former student cases and the preparation of records
and reports. The purpose of the work is to coordinate services
being provided to students with substance abuse problems to
facilitate their transition to employment. The work is performed
under the general supervision of a professional staff member in
accordance with established policies and procedures. The incumbent
does related work as required.
TYPICAL WORK ACTIVITIES:
- Maintains records of interviews and meetings with students and
their families;
- Keeps abreast of new developments, programs and techniques in
addictive abuse prevention and rehabilitation
- Works with addictive substance abusers to gain their
confidence
- May disseminate information concerning programs and services to
public and private agencies and to the general public through
speaking engagements, media releases and educational programs
- Develops treatment plans for assigned students and maintains
case progress notes in accordance with State guidelines
- Makes the community aware of the services available
- May prepare monthly student status and demographic reports
- Performs counseling function using an in-depth knowledge of
alcoholism and drug addiction with students having special, social,
adjust mental, addictive or personal problems in order to provide
appropriate counseling relative to the student's stage of
recovery
- Performs case management functions as well as managing an
assigned caseload of specific hard to serve students using
knowledge of long term recovery process so as to have the
educational program enhance, or at least not jeopardize, the
recovery
- Develops needed community resources and maintains working
relationships with these groups and programs for hard to serve
students
- May act as case coordinator with other community service
agencies such as social services, alcohol rehabilitation
organizations, mental health, private hospitals, educational
institutions, etc. to provide more integrated services to
students
- May perform specialized follow-up visits and studies to assist
in evaluating program effectiveness
- May carry out special projects through research study and
development in areas such as case management, integrated service
planning and delivery for hard to serve students, etc.
- May supervise the administration of standardized testing
instruments and procedures used in the evaluation of hard to serve
students
- Performs a variety of related duties as required FULL
PERFORMANCE KNOWLEDGE, SKILLS, ABILITIES AND PERSONAL
CHARACTERISTICS: Good knowledge of the problems of those addicted
to or dependent on addictive substances; Good knowledge of the
symptoms and physical signs of addictive substance use; Good
knowledge of group and individual counseling; Working knowledge of
services provided in a school district; Working knowledge of the
public and private agencies available to provide assistance to the
addicted; Ability to relate to and be accepted by addictive
substance abusers; Ability to evaluate student interests and
aptitudes; Ability to work with students in a variety of counseling
and educational guidance situations; Ability to work in a team
approach as part of an educational support team when primary goals
are educational success; Ability to follow oral and written
directions; Ability to maintain records.
